2. Resolution
Resolution is an important factor to consider when buying a new TV. The resolution of your TV will affect the picture quality, so it’s important to choose a resolution that is right for your needs.
- 1080p: 1080p resolution is the standard resolution for most TVs today. It provides a good picture quality, but it is not as sharp as 4K resolution.
- 4K: 4K resolution is the next generation of TV resolution. It provides a much sharper picture quality than 1080p resolution. 4K TVs are more expensive than 1080p TVs, but they offer a better viewing experience.
If you are looking for a new TV, it is important to consider the resolution of the TV. If you want the best possible picture quality, then you should choose a 4K TV. However, if you are on a budget, then a 1080p TV will still provide a good picture quality.
3. Features
When buying a new TV, it is important to consider the features that are important to you. Some of the most popular features include smart TV capabilities, HDR support, and 3D capabilities.
- Smart TV capabilities: Smart TVs allow you to access streaming services, such as Netflix and Hulu, without the need for a separate streaming device. This can be a great convenience, especially if you are a cord-cutter or if you want to access a wider variety of content.
- HDR support: HDR support provides a wider range of colors and contrasts, resulting in a more realistic and lifelike picture. This is especially noticeable in scenes with a lot of bright and dark areas, such as action movies or nature documentaries.
- 3D capabilities: 3D TVs allow you to watch 3D movies and TV shows. This can be a great way to immerse yourself in your favorite content and feel like you are part of the action.
Of course, the features that are important to you will depend on your individual needs and preferences. If you are not sure what features are right for you, it is a good idea to do some research and read reviews before you make a purchase.
